About the Role

As an Assistant Relationship Manager in our Business Banking team, you'll play a key role in helping to support the Relationship Manager with the management and growth of a portfolio of valued Agribusiness customers. This is a fantastic opportunity to surround yourself with high integrity banking professionals whilst developing your knowledge and experience within Agribusiness Banking.

What will your day look like?

As an Assistant Relationship Manager, you will:

Support the Relationship Manager in managing and nurturing customer relationships within the assigned portfolio

Address client enquiries promptly and professionally, adhering to established service standards to enhance customer satisfaction

Proactively identify client needs, maintain accurate customer data and facilitate holistic service solutions through collaborative conversations

Provide constructive feedback on operational and risk-related issued to improve processes and contribute to ongoing enhancement initiatives within the region

Develop and maintain relationship with intermediaries, ensuring all referrals are directed to the appropriate management for further action and sales opportunities

What will you bring?

To grow and be successful in this role, you will ideally bring the following:

Tertiary qualifications in business, commerce, banking or finance are preferred but not mandatory

Demonstrated experience in customer growth and retention within financial services

Strong emphasis on customer-centricity, with excellent interpersonal skills to build relationships and influence others effectively

Proficient in conveying information clearly and confidently, both verbally and in writing, alongside strong problem-solving abilities to analyse and break down complex issues

Strong analytical skills with attention to detail
